All of lore.kernel.org
 help / color / mirror / Atom feed
* [mlmmj] Potential mail loss in postfix?
@ 2010-09-28 23:21 Robin H. Johnson
  2010-11-11  3:58 ` Ben Schmidt
                   ` (4 more replies)
  0 siblings, 5 replies; 6+ messages in thread
From: Robin H. Johnson @ 2010-09-28 23:21 UTC (permalink / raw)
  To: mlmmj

Hi

Noticed something, and I don't have a testcase for it yet unfortunately
or a suitable setup to re-test on. Instead I've got my analysis of the
problem how it's occurred twice now.

- Using verp and postfix together first of all (string 'postfix' in the
  verp file, '100' in maxverprecips).
- Pick a list with a lot of subscribers.
  - This leads to a case where the mlmmj-send invocation takes several
	minutes to complete for a normal list mail.
- (optional) set postfix to hold incoming mail, and you can release it
  just at the right moment to see it be mlmmj-recieve.
- The postfix log will show delivery to mlmmj-recieve.
- mlmmj.operation.log will contain a line from mlmmj-process stating
  that the message was allowed (by your access rules).
- Now, while mlmmj-send is running, you're going to execute a normal
  shutdown of postfix: 'postfix stop' [1]
- The mail will be lost completely now. There is no record of it in
  archive, or any of the queues :-(.

[1] The description for 'postfix stop': Stop the Postfix mail system in
an orderly fashion. If possible, running processes are allowed to
terminate at their earliest convenience.

-- 
Robin Hugh Johnson
Gentoo Linux: Developer, Trustee & Infrastructure Lead
E-Mail     : robbat2@gentoo.org
GnuPG FP   : 11AC BA4F 4778 E3F6 E4ED  F38E B27B 944E 3488 4E85


^ permalink raw reply	[flat|nested] 6+ messages in thread

end of thread, other threads:[~2010-11-11 21:13 UTC | newest]

Thread overview: 6+ messages (download: mbox.gz follow: Atom feed
-- links below jump to the message on this page --
2010-09-28 23:21 [mlmmj] Potential mail loss in postfix? Robin H. Johnson
2010-11-11  3:58 ` Ben Schmidt
2010-11-11  4:55 ` Ben Schmidt
2010-11-11  5:12 ` Robin H. Johnson
2010-11-11 12:15 ` Ben Schmidt
2010-11-11 21:13 ` Robin H. Johnson

This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.